About this area

High Street, in Liverpool, is a street. Stede can model 24 properties there, from HM Land Registry Price Paid Data and the UK House Price Index.

As of June 2026, High Street has a median estimated value of £424,146 and an average of £428,274.

Modelled values in High Street are +7% over the past year and +24% over five years.

The market here is mostly semi-detached houses, which make up 58% of the properties Stede tracks in High Street.

1 sale was recorded in High Street over the past 12 months.
